mdi是什么

MDI,全称Multiple Document Interface(多重文档界面),是一种用户界面设计模式,主要应用于计算机软件程序中。这种设计模式允许在一个主窗口内打开多个子窗口或文档,每个子窗口或文档可以独立操作而不互相干扰。MDI的结构通常包含一个主窗口和多个子窗口,主窗口作为容器管理这些子窗口。

MDI在早期的桌面应用程序中非常常见,比如Microsoft Office系列软件的早期版本。使用MDI的优点在于它能有效地组织和管理多个文档或任务,使得用户可以在同一个应用程序的不同文档之间轻松切换,而无需打开多个独立的应用程序实例。此外,MDI还能帮助节省系统资源,避免因开启大量独立窗口而导致的性能下降问题。

然而,随着技术的发展和用户习惯的变化,MDI的设计逐渐被更现代的界面设计所取代,如Tabbed Documents(标签式文档)和Docking Windows(停靠窗口)。这些新设计提供了更加直观、高效的用户体验,尤其是在多显示器环境下。例如,在现代的文本编辑器或浏览器中,用户可以通过标签页来管理和切换不同的文件或网页,这种方式比传统的MDI更加简洁直观。

尽管如此,MDI仍然在某些特定类型的软件应用中保留其价值,特别是在那些需要复杂数据管理或专业工具支持的应用场景下。例如,在一些图形设计软件、工程制图软件以及多媒体编辑软件中,MDI可以帮助用户更好地组织和管理工作区,提高工作效率。

免责声明:本文由用户上传,与本网站立场无关。财经信息仅供读者参考,并不构成投资建议。投资者据此操作,风险自担。 如有侵权请联系删除!